    This restaurant has two distinct sections. One is a more formal area with a classy set menu offering 3 or 5 dishes, suitable for couples and big groups. The other section is a casual drop-in area with Asian fusion dishes, ideal for sharing over a glass of wine or craft beer with a friend.
